Astrological transits are a part of what is usually called predictive astrology, the claim of astrology to predict or forecast future trends and developments. Most astrologers nowadays regard the term 'prediction' as something of a misnomer, as modern astrology does not claim to directly predict future events as such. Instead it is claimed that an astrological pattern with regard to the future can correspond with any one of a variety of possibilities. What is in fact foretold is the trend of circumstances and the nature of the individual's reaction to the situation

Eros Conjunct Natal Midheaven

Eros conjunct natal Midheaven is an astrological transit that can bring intense and transformative energy to your public image and career. It signifies a period where your passionate desires and erotic energy intertwine with your professional aspirations, potentially leading to significant changes in your life.

Here are four areas of life that may be affected:

1. Career and Professional Life: This transit can ignite a powerful drive to express your desires and passions in your chosen profession. You may experience a magnetic appeal and increased allure that attracts attention and opportunities for advancement in your career.2. Public Image and Reputation: Your personal magnetism and sexual energy may become more apparent in your public persona during this transit. This can affect how others perceive you, potentially leading to a shift in your reputation or public image.3. Ambitions and Goals: Eros conjunct Midheaven can bring a newfound intensity and focus to your goals and ambitions. Your desires may become more aligned with your career path, propelling you towards success, recognition, and the fulfillment of your aspirations.4. Relationships with Authority Figures: This transit may influence your relationships with authority figures, such as bosses or mentors. You may feel a strong attraction or connection with someone in a position of power, which could potentially impact your career trajectory or lead to significant changes in your work dynamics.
